Hi, I started to look at why the spec/!OpenGL 3.0/gl-3.0-texture-integer sometimes fails on my AMD 6950, using mesa master. It fails with errors like this:
texture-integer: failure with format GL_RGB8I_EXT: texture color = 100, 9, 71, 0 expected color = 0.25, 0.5, 0.75, 0 result color = 0.25098, 0.501961, 0.74902, 1 PIGLIT: {'result': 'fail' } When I ran the test a bunch of times I found that it only failed when the last texture color was zero. So when I changed this code in the pigilt test: value[0] = rand() % max; value[1] = rand() % max; value[2] = rand() % max; value[3] = rand() % max; to this: value[0] = rand() % max; value[1] = rand() % max; value[2] = rand() % max; value[3] = 0; The test always fails. I found this bug https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=63664 But I can't reproduce this bug on my intel G45 (running mesa 9.1.5).
